Major oil price shock looming as Israel-Iran conflict threatens critical global shipping passage
1. Escalating Israel-Iran conflict could drastically reduce global oil supply. 2. Oil prices may surge to $120 a barrel if shipping routes are threatened. 3. Disruption could affect a third of global seaborne oil trade via the Strait of Hormuz. 4. Strategic petroleum reserves might be tapped if supply issues persist. 5. OPEC+ may increase production in response to Iranian export disruptions.
